Background
The milling machine with lifting table is a universal milling machine with wide application, and the milling machine with lifting table can be used for processing various parts by using end milling cutter, cylinder milling cutter, saw blade milling cutter, disk milling cutter, end milling cutter and various formed milling cutters, and can be used for processing plane, groove and various curved surfaces and gears.
The existing milling machine can produce a large amount of cuttings when processing a workpiece, the normal work of the machine can be influenced by the large amount of cuttings, the time consumption is needed during cleaning, the milling can not be carried out in a rotating mode, and the whole device can not be lifted to facilitate the use of workers, so that the milling machine with the lifting table is provided aiming at the defects.

Referring to fig. 1-4, the present invention provides an embodiment: a milling machine with a lifting table comprises a base 1, sliding grooves 2 are arranged in the front side and the rear side of the base 1, the sliding grooves 2 are used for stabilizing a bidirectional threaded rod 3 and preventing the bidirectional threaded rod 3 from shaking when rotating, the left side and the right side of the inner wall of each sliding groove 2 are in threaded connection with the bidirectional threaded rod 3, the two-way threaded rods 3 drive the two-end sliding blocks 4 to move mutually, the two ends of the outer wall of the two-way threaded rods 3 are both connected with the sliding blocks 4 in a threaded manner, the first connecting block 5 is driven by the slide block 4, the first connecting block 5 is fixedly connected at the top end of the slide block 4, the first connecting block 5 drives the rotating shaft 6, the rotating shaft 6 is fixedly connected at the middle end of the first connecting block 5, the two movable rods 7 are driven to move mutually by the rotating shaft 6, thereby lifting the supporting plate 10, the outer part of the rotating shaft 6 is rotatably connected with the movable rods 7, the crossed part of the two movable rods 7 is rotatably connected, the top end of the movable rod 7 is rotatably connected with the second connecting block 9, the middle part of the second connecting block 9 is provided with a fixed shaft, the top end of the second connecting block 9 is fixedly connected with the supporting plate 10, thereby the supporting plate 10 is lifted, the supporting block 11 is fixedly connected with the top end of the supporting plate 10, the supporting block 11 is used for fixing the supporting column 17, the fixing box 12 is fixedly connected with the middle part of the front end of the supporting block 11, the fixing box 12 is used for supporting the motor 14, the middle part of the fixing box 12 is provided with the square groove 13, the square groove 13 is used for placing the motor 14, the bottom end of the square groove 13 is fixedly connected with the motor 14, the motor 14 is started, the driving end of the motor 14 drives the threaded column 15 to rotate, the driving end of the motor 14 is fixedly connected with the threaded column 15, the threaded column 15 rotates along with the east turntable 16, therefore, the parts can be milled in a rotating mode, the top end of the threaded column 15 is fixedly connected with the rotary table 16, and the parts can be milled in a rotating mode through the rotation of the rotary table 16.

The working principle is as follows: firstly, a part is placed in the turntable 16, the motor 14 is started, the driving end of the motor 14 drives the threaded post 15 to rotate, the turntable 16 is driven to rotate through the threaded post 15, so that the part can be milled in a rotating mode, a large amount of chips generated during workpiece processing can be collected through the material receiving net bag 22, the handle 23 drives the bidirectional threaded rod 3 to rotate through rotating the handle 23, the two-end sliders 4 are driven to move mutually through the bidirectional threaded rod 3, the first connecting block 5 is driven through the sliders 4, the first connecting block 5 drives the rotating shaft 6, and the two movable rods 7 are driven to move mutually through the rotating shaft 6, so that the supporting plate 10 is lifted, the integral device can be lifted, meanwhile, the whole device is convenient for a worker to use better, the hydraulic cylinder 20 is started, the milling head 21 is driven to descend through the driving end of the hydraulic cylinder 20, and milling can be performed.
